The space cybersecurity market is expanding as governments and private operators strengthen protection around critical satellite networks, launch systems, and ground infrastructure. Demand is growing for real-time threat detection, secure communication frameworks, and encryption protocols that prevent unauthorized access across mission-critical platforms.

Market growth is driven by increasing satellite deployments, rising cyber risks, and growing investment in national security and defense modernization. Continuous advancements in threat monitoring, Artificial Intelligence-driven detection tools, and lightweight security modules are allowing seamless integration across both government and commercial space operations.

Top of FormSpace Cybersecurity Market Report Highlights

  • Based on offering, the services segment is expected to experience strong growth in the coming years as operators increasingly rely on specialized providers for continuous monitoring, threat intelligence, and incident response support.
  • In terms of platform, the satellites segment held the largest market share in 2024, as satellites are central to most space missions and demand comprehensive cybersecurity solutions.
  • North America led the space cybersecurity market in 2024, supported by its advanced satellite infrastructure, high level of cybersecurity preparedness, and consistent government investment in secure space operations.
  • The Asia Pacific space cybersecurity market is forecast to grow at the fastest rate, fueled by a surge in satellite launches, expanding defense initiatives, and greater private sector participation in space activities.
  • A few global key market players include Thales Group, Lockheed Martin Corporation, Northrop Grumman Corporation, Raytheon Technologies, BAE Systems, L3Harris Technologies, Inc., Boeing, Kratos Defense & Security Solutions, CYSEC SA, Leonardo S.p.A., SpiderOak Mission Systems, and Airbus Defence and Space.
